Output 42c51571dd3526f1b56eff4f67eb8c26cef72964b2375f208cfa0df29d05fce0:29

value
46519
script pubkey
OP_HASH160 OP_PUSHBYTES_20 188821745388f533f2a5c39537d2167bb1bf1d19 OP_EQUAL
address
33vjDg1271jEkTqW54BEPBfenJrgafUmNe
transaction
42c51571dd3526f1b56eff4f67eb8c26cef72964b2375f208cfa0df29d05fce0
spent
true